Thymeleaf中设置每个页面引入公共css样式

场景

Thymeleaf提取公共页面(从实例入手,以inspinia模板为例):

https://blog.csdn.net/BADAO_LIUMANG_QIZHI/article/details/93969759

参考上文,通过提取公共页面的方式达到所有基本的css文件不用在每个页面重复引用。

现在要修改项目中所有页面的table的标题为居中,并且添加几个公共的引用样式。

实现

新建dataTablesBaado.css,起这个名字是因为要修改的是dataTables的样式。

然后参照上面的博客在引入基本css文件的位置即header.html中添加:

<link th:href="@{/public/css/dataTablesBadao.css}" rel="stylesheet">

css文件内容

.table th {
    text-align: center;
    vertical-align: middle!important;
}
.badao_Center{
    text-align: center;
    vertical-align: middle!important;
}
.badao_Right{
    text-align: right;
    vertical-align: middle!important;
}
.badao_Left{
    text-align: left;
    vertical-align: middle!important;}

然后就可以在需要引用的页面添加样式

   { data: 'id',className :'badao_Center'},

这里引用的方式是以dataTables为例,其他html页面正常在需要使用的样式上添加class= "badao_Center"即可。

上一篇:CSS知识整理


下一篇:02-CSS基础与进阶-day10_2018-09-14-20-38-10